Specifications
Name Value
Type Parameter
Mounting Type Through Hole
Package / Case 8-DIP (0.300, 7.62mm)
Surface Mount NO
Operating Temperature -40°C~85°C
Packaging Tube
JESD-609 Code e0
Pbfree Code no
Part Status Obsolete
Moisture Sensitivity Level (MSL) 1 (Unlimited)
Number of Terminations 8
Type Clock Rate Adapter
Terminal Finish TIN LEAD
Additional Feature ALSO OPERATES AT 5V SUPPLY
Voltage - Supply 3.135V~5.25V
Terminal Position DUAL
Peak Reflow Temperature (Cel) 240
Number of Functions 1
Supply Voltage 3.3V
Terminal Pitch 2.54mm
Time@Peak Reflow Temperature-Max (s) 20
Pin Count 8
JESD-30 Code R-PDIP-T8
Qualification Status COMMERCIAL
Supply Voltage-Max (Vsup) 3.465V
Number of Circuits 1
Frequency (Max) 8.192MHz
Input Clock
Ratio - Input:Output 1:2
PLL Yes
Differential - Input:Output No/No
Divider/Multiplier Yes/No
Number of True Outputs 2
Height Seated (Max) 4.572mm
Length 9.375mm
Width 7.62mm
RoHS Status Non-RoHS Compliant
